Shuttered 192-acre North Carolina NASA campus hits market for $30M
A 192-acre NASA campus in North Carolina has been listed for sale at $30 million. Originally built during the 1960s Space Race at a cost of around $250 million, which is equivalent to about $2.7 billion today when adjusted for inflation, this site represents a significant piece of aerospace history. The sale could attract interest from various sectors, including technology and research, highlighting the ongoing evolution of space exploration and its impact on local economies.
